It's a restaurant and three bar lounges situated in an old Victorian Townhouse mansion. In February 2020 they had Cape Town's finest Deep House DJ's from the 1990'S legendary clubs The Funktion, The Magnet and Cafè Dharma spinning their favourite classic vinyls. It was magical Future Nostalgia in the basement of The Athletic Club with Bruno Morphet (The Funktion), Nick (The Magnet) and Phat Jack(The Funktion). The upstairs has divine wrap around balcony leading from three sitting rooms. The main lounge was again packed this Thursday with guests dancing to 1990'S RnB hits reminiscent of legendary Thursdays at Rhodes House in the Noughties when Prince Harry was around dating Chelsea while visiting his Uncle The Earl Spencer. The Athletic Club can get quite crowded due to the old buidings architecture. This intimacy makes for easy socialising amongst strangers and a flirty atmosphere invoking the vibe of a house party.
